Bridging the Knowledge Divide
In partnership with the World Health Summit for an episode recorded live at this year’s meeting in Berlin, host Garry Aslanyan sat down with Monica Bharel, Clinical Lead of Public Sector at Google, and Joy Phumaphi, Executive Secretary of the Africa Leaders Malaria Alliance. Global health knowledge sharing is rapidly evolving due to advances in technologies, increased data availability, stronger community engagement and the rise of voices beyond traditional institutions. Joy and Monica shared insights into building a more inclusive global health knowledge ecosystem—one that ensures communities everywhere can benefit from credible information, contribute their perspectives and take informed action.
